Although racing managed to continue uninterrupted because of legislative issues Old Man Winter continued to wreak havoc on attempts to run live racing in the early months of 2001 at Suffolk Downs. In spite of weather related problems several highlights brightened the winter racing season. |

Taylor Hole Records his 1000 Career winOn January 14th Taylor Hole recorded his 1000th career victory on Salt State. Taylor recorded his first career win on January 17, 1992 on just his third career mount . Taylor has spent most of his career riding in the New England region

The Collegian StakesOn February 3rd the best three-year-olds in New England lined up for the Collegian Stakes. Under sunny but cold skies Manfred Roos' Cliffdiver held off the fast closing favorite Yasou Daniel to win by a neck. Cliffdiver's trainer John Rigattieri trained Collegian to victories a decade ago. This looks to be a competitive year for three-year-olds in New England. |
